> I actually like the half cut modules a lot better for production in the
> winter because when I get snow covering just the bottom edge of an array,
> the top part still works at half amperage -- much better than the old 60
> cell modules where I'd often have a few inches of snow hanging on the
> bottom cell line, blocking all three of the bypass sections. Usually I
> find myself on the other end... where equipment is designed with everything
> except winter off grid systems. Interesting that in this case, it's
> actually good for my situation, by chance.
